    I got to see this in theaters at the New York Film Festival...it's dope! On first watch, I'm not sure I liked it better than Wolf of Wall Street or Silence, as far as late Scorsese goes, but I'll definitely be revisiting it on Netflix. The film is certainly in conversation with Goodfellas and Casino, but this one is far less kinetic and more contemplative than those genre-defining works (though probably equally as funny). Whereas those films have a distinct rise-and-sudden-fall arc, this has a more long-term view. In its moral reckoning and focus on futility, I was reminded in a way of The Sopranos finale. The much discussed de-aging technology is fairly shaky, especially early on, but you eventually roll with it and it never really takes you out of the movie.

    My only gripe with the film is how old De Niro is in some of the scenes. The age technology helps, but his voice sounds extremely old. The store owner beat down scene was terrible because he obviously can't move around like a younger person beating the s--- out of someone when he's pushing 80. Would've liked if they just used a younger character for the throwback scenes. Otherwise really good movie

    Great movie, still prefer Casino, Goodfellas over this but re-watch this...

    Ending is sad...harsh reality to any who lives for a long time...losing friends, family etc...doesn’t matter who you are, or the life you lived...rich or poor, criminal or law abiding citizen...famous or regular person....time catches up to everyone unfortunately.

    Funny how main actors are all 70+ years old and they have that style of ending to conclude the story.
